Wheels versus Rims. There are slight differences between traditional wheels and what are known as rims. They mainly revolve around how they’re specifically manufactured into the shapes they assume, but all-in-all, they’re very minor. In rims, the so-called wheel spokes may sit almost flush with the wheel flange. Generally, the flange is also called a wheel’s lip, or the area where the tire mounts up flush to the back of the flange.

Wheel Metals. Wheels can be made of many different metal types and alloys. In the old days, almost every wheel that went onto a standard kind of car was made of steel. Steel doesn’t rust, and it can take a lot of abuse. It can even be bent back into shape somewhat if it happens to become dented. The disadvantage is that they can be heavier than racing wheels or rims made of lighter alloys.

Wheel Alloys. Wheels or rims can also be made of different types of alloys. Most of the time, the common wheel alloy is high-grade aluminum. The wheel or rim was lighter, which helped save on rotating weight. The downside is that they were also a bit more delicate. And once they broke, it was impossible to repair them.

Wheel and Rim Bolt Patterns. Most wheels and rims, except for certain open and closed-wheel motor sport racing types, are bolted to the vehicle in a specific pattern. This depends upon the kind of wheel and the purpose it will serve. Some have as few a four bolts, while others may have several more than that. A clean-looking racing wheel or rim will have no more than five bolts set into a pattern.
